Before massive manga magazines dominated the Japanese market, horror comics thrived in localized rental libraries ( kashihon ) and niche pulp paperbacks. The imprint bridges the gap between historical preservation and counter-culture entertainment. It translates foundational, bizarre texts that have never been available in English before.
